I am CEO of Crosslayer Labs where I oversee the development of the leading solution to defend against Internet infrastructure attacks. Previously I was research software engineer at Princeton University in the CS and ELE departments. I primarily worked under professors Prateek Mittal and (now Princeton University provost) Jennifer Rexford on Internet security and privacy. I specialize in understanding and defending against cross-layer network attacks and have done extensive research on the Border Gateway Protocol (BGP). I am an inventor of Multi-Perspective Issuance Corroboration (MPIC) which helps protect HTTPS connections from BGP attacks. MPIC helps secure the issuance of all ~8 million HTTPS certificates signed every day as it is mandated by the CA/Browser Forum through an industry standard I wrote. I am also a founder of the Open Multi-Perspective Issuance Corroboration Project (Open MPIC) which provides open-source implementations of MPIC which are used in production by several leading CAs.

Building Mendral, an always-on AI DevOps Engineer that observes, diagnoses, and fixes CI and delivery reliability issues. Think self-healing pipelines. Previously co-founded Dagger (YC W19), making complex software workflows repeatable and reliable. Before that, I was the first hire and eventually VP Engineering at Docker (formerly dotCloud). From 2010 onward, I scaled the team from 3 to 100+, and built and led teams behind Docker CE, EE, Docker Desktop, Compose, and the open-source core that helped reshape modern infrastructure. Angel investor and advisor to early-stage startups since 2018. I care about infrastructure, automation, developer productivity, and building cultures that turn ambition into sustained engineering velocity.

Building Mendral, an AI DevOps Engineer that fixes CI before you notice it's broken. I wrote Docker's first lines of code. Back in 2011 at dotCloud, I helped create what eventually became known as Docker. Then I set up Docker's first CI in 2014 and watched it break in all the ways CI still breaks today. After 7 years at Docker, I co-founded Dagger with Sam Alba and Solomon Hykes to make pipelines portable. Now we're back at YC (W26) building Mendral. After 15 years, I still think CI is a problem worth solving. Ex-Google (Storage Infrastructure) · Ex-Microsoft · 2× YC founder

Founder and CEO of 10x Science. Previously, I received my B.S. degrees in chemistry and mathematics in 2016 at UC San Diego, where I worked with Prof. Michael J. Sailor. I received my Ph.D. in chemistry in 2023 at the University of Wisconsin-Madison under the joint supervision of Prof. Ying Ge and Prof. Song Jin, where I was supported by an American Heart Association (AHA) predoctoral fellowship. My doctoral work focused on establishing new intact protein, “top-down”, mass spectrometry compatible methodologies and functionalized nanomaterials to address the major challenges of the human proteome dynamic range and the analysis of protein post-translational modifications. I then joined Prof. Carolyn Bertozzi's lab at Stanford University as a chemistry postdoctoral scholar and Damon Runyon Cancer Research Foundation Fellow, where I am developing chemical biology strategies to study the complex and fascinating world of glycobiology.
